In St. Peters, MO, experienced dialysis technicians can significantly boost their earnings with top roles in the field. The highest earners at the 90th percentile are expected to command an impressive $59,791 annually in 2026, with the 75th percentile hovering around $49,376. This illustrates a considerable gap when contrasted with the median annual salary of $38,575 for these professionals, showing just how much specialized skills and advanced experience can impact earning potential. Achieving these top-tier pay levels requires a combination of extensive on-the-job training, specialized certifications such as those offered by BONENT or NNCC, and a strong understanding of advanced dialysis techniques. Moreover, staying current with emerging trends, like home dialysis, will be essential for senior technicians aspiring to reach and maintain these compensation heights in an increasingly competitive market.

Maximizing Your Dialysis Technician Earnings in St. Peters

Compensation pathways for senior dialysis technicians in St. Peters can vary greatly depending on the type of employer. Outpatient dialysis chains like Fresenius and DaVita dominate the market, controlling nearly 90% of dialysis services, largely setting benchmarks for salary structures. Employment at hospitals, military, or VA renal services may offer different compensation packages, often with added benefits linked to diverse roles such as clinical coordinator or home dialysis trainer. Specializations in areas such as acute inpatient dialysis or water treatment can command higher pay, along with credentials like the certified clinical hemodialysis technician (CCHT). Non-salary benefits also factor into compensation; for example, shift differentials for evening shifts or roles requiring advanced training in biomedical equipment can enhance overall earnings. Thus, exploring these advanced credentials and specializations becomes key for those aiming for the higher tiers of senior dialysis technician pay in MO.
